Grandfather Mountain Highland Games & Gathering of Scottish Clans

MacRae Meadows at Grandfather Mountain , Linville, United States

The Grandfather Mountain Highland Games & Gathering of Scottish Clans are entering their 68th year. This annual event celebrates the Scottish Clans' heritage in the region. Come out for traditional music, dancing, piping, and drumming. Competitions are held for highland athletics, including the hammer throw, caber toss, track and field, and more. An Appalachian Evening with Jeff Little Trio

Stecoah Valley Center School House Road, Robbinsville, North Carolina, United States

The piano rarely plays a prominent part in Appalachian or Americana music and is seldom the lead instrument. Jeff Little is an exception – and a remarkable one.
